The second feature by the filmmakers, who brought you the nightmarish "Gag", again features a score by Dennis Dreith, probably best known for his music to the Dolph Lundgren actioner "The Punisher". Not nearly as dark as "Gag", "Creep Van" features a wide range of music, from rock to surf to sitar to heart pounding horror and a killer End Credits song by Brian Stewart (Harley Krishna from the "Gag" soundtrack), who co-composed some of the tracks.
